Tuesday, July 22, 2025: Psalm 91:13
Prayer Pointer: Glorifying God isn’t about grand gestures. It’s about quiet faithfulness. It’s listening when you’d rather speak. Choosing patience when you’re tired. Serving when no one sees. These small moments reflect what He is like. -Our Daily Verse
Prayer Fuel: Lord, when I face the trials and struggles in my life, help me to remember this promise in Psalm 91. In Your strength, I can “tread” upon these things and arise victorious in You. Help me to keep my eyes upon You today and not on the circumstances surrounding my life. (add your own prayers here) SHOW US YOUR GLORY, LORD! HELP US TO THRIVE IN 2025 AND FILL US WITH HOPE AGAIN!
Think/Journal/Apply: How can I bring more intention and love into today’s routine moments?
